Tori Spelling Pens Tribute to Her and Dean McDermott’s “Miracle Baby” Finn on His 11th Birthday

Tori Spelling took a moment to celebrate her and Dean McDermott son Finn's 11th birthday on Aug. 30.
"I was made to be your mom!" the 50-year-old wrote over an image of her and her son from his first birthday. "Finn Davey I couldn't be more proud of the sweet, kind, hilarious, brave, witty, and smart beautiful human you are! My miracle baby. If you know the story, you know."
She continued, "The day you were born I not only realized how strong we both are but that you wanted to be here so badly that you are destined to do amazing things! I know this because I know your heart and soul. I can't wait to watch what you'll accomplish for yourself and others."
In addition to Finn, Tori and Dean share kids Liam, 16, Stella, 15, Hattie, 11, and Beau, 5. Earlier this summer, the Earlier this summer, the Chopped Canada host host announced in a since-deleted social media post that he and Tori were breaking up after 17 years of marriage.
"It's with great sadness and a very very heavy heart that after 18 years together and 5 amazing children, that @torispelling and I have decided to go our separate ways, and start a new journey of our own," Dean wrote in a statement shared to Instagram at the time. "We will continue to work together as loving parents and guide and love our children through this difficult time."
The post continued, "We ask that you all respect our privacy as we take this time to surround our family with love and work our way through this. Thank you all for your support and kindness."
However, in addition to removing the post, Dean's Instagram bio includes a nod to the actress, with the note , "Married to the love of my life @ToriSpelling." The Saved by the Bell alum has yet to comment on the split rumors.
Dean and Tori first met on the set of the 2005 Lifetime TV movie Mind Over Murder, though the two were both married at the time. After the two split with their respective spouses, they took their chemistry from onscreen to off and married in a private ceremony in Fiji in May 2006.
Over the years, the couple's life at home was shared with the world through reality shows like Tori & Dean: Home Sweet Hollywood, which aired for six seasons starting in 2007.
Back in 2020, Tori gave an inside look into her relationship with Dean during the pandemic.
"It's been really good for us," the 9021OMG podcast co-host shared on E! News' Daily Pop. "You know what? I find that what adds stress to our relationship is driving. Like, driving in L.A, it is, like, madness. Your stress level just getting everywhere is at a 10. So, you know, for Zoom meetings and like, we're doing an interview right now, you just walk to the next room. So, we're just all a little more Zenned out even though we're together 24/7."
